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
65630643388 425066496 3352301 262676307
76163452801 76858984812
76163452801 76858984812
1764334 094477 124305 001241612 155
All about undefined
Interested in learning more?
76163452801 76858984812
1764334 094477 124305 001241612 155
See more
2910043 91141
75207 54818344 7461801386
See more
706533619 736
35579 551 167269648
See more